Oral & Maxillofacial Surgery • NEET MDS
Lidocaine = most commonly used LA agent worldwide.
Articaine = only amide that is also ester = diffuses through bone.
IANB = most common nerve block in dentistry.
Max dose lidocaine = 4.4mg/kg without epi 7mg/kg with epi.
Vasoconstrictor CI = uncontrolled HTN hyperthyroid pheochromocytoma.
Prilocaine = methemoglobinemia risk.
Bupivacaine = longest acting LA = cardiotoxic.
